House GOP leader Kevin McCarthy condemned past incendiary statements by Representative Marjorie Taylor Greene but said he’ll take no action to punish the Georgia Republican, as House Democrats moved to oust her from two committees.
Greene kept the backing of House Republicans after she faced them Wednesday night in a private meeting where she backed away from her previous promotion of QAnon and other conspiracies that had brought denunciations from Senate GOP leader Mitch McConnell and other, as well as Democrats.
